unilever hypocrisy?

the dove campaign for beauty + axe marketing are housed under the same corporate roof of unilever - does that make the socially conscious advertising from dove the ultimate hypocrisy?

Dove's viral video attack on beauty advertising has produced a surprisingly strong and enduring blowback against Unilever from activists, newspaper op-ed writers, bloggers and videographers who see it as hypocritical coming from the same company that markets Axe.

To be sure, none of the critics is coming to the defense of beauty-industry advertising, linked in the "Onslaught" video to everything from low self-esteem to plastic surgery to bulimia. Rather, they're attacking Unilever for simultaneously trotting out its own endless stream of buxom, scantily clad, sex-crazed women in ads supporting Axe.
